Guidance counselor placed on leave

 

South Harrison officials reported Wednesday morning that a high school staff member has been placed on paid administrative leave as a result of allegations involving sexual misconduct. On Jan. 23, Harrison County Prosecuting Attorney Johnathan L. Meyer charged Michael S. Cothern, 59, of Martinsville, Mo., with two counts of sexual misconduct, a Class A misdemeanor. Cothern had been serving as the high school guidance counselor and had been an assistant on the girls’ basketball team.

 

South Harrison issued this statement regarding the personnel matter just after 7 a.m. on Wednesday:

“It has come to our attention that an accusation of alleged sexual misconduct has been made against a staff member at South Harrison High School. The individual making the accusations is not a student or patron in the district, however, we have taken these accusations seriously and have been in contact with all appropriate agencies. We are cooperating fully with law enforcement as they investigate this matter. The staff member has been removed from the school pending the results of the investigation. In the South Harrison R-II School District, protecting the welfare of all students and providing a safe, secure learning environment is our first priority.”
